Analysis
The most recent figure for proportion of total employees with tertiary education working in in Australia is 0.1824, measured in 2015. That is the lowest value across all 14 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 3.6% on the previous year and down 38.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, proportion of total employees with tertiary education working in in Australia peaked at 0.3144 in 2010 and was at its lowest, 0.1824, in 2015.
That places Australia 69th out of 71 countries with data for 2015,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 14 years of available data.
